You should spend about 40 minutes on this task.

Write about the following topic:

Multi-cultural societies, in which there is a mixture of different ethnic peoples, bring more benefits than drawbacks to a country. To what extent do you agree or disagree?

Give reasons for your answer and include any relevant examples from your own knowledge or experience.

Write at least 250 words.

Sample Answer:


Societies which comprise people from different ethnic groups are often considered as multi-cultural societies and whether these types of societies have more advantages or drawbacks is often debated. I personally believe that multi-cultural societies offer far more benefits than disadvantages to a country.

First of all, when people from different ethnic groups live together in a country, their traditions and experiences are shared. People in such a society have better exposure to diverse works, skills and expertise. Thus over the time the population of such a country shows better talents and working skills than people in other countries. For instance, countries like the USA and the UK have multi-cultural societies and such social formation has created better skills, expertise and capabilities among people.

Secondly, people who live in a multi-cultural society have a better understanding of different cultures, religions and lifestyles. This exposure makes them more tolerate and they are less likely to get involved in social chaos and fights between tribes. Thus a multi-cultural society in a country teaches people to respect different religions, traditions and beliefs.

Finally, it is quite evident that people of different backgrounds and groups have different strengths and weaknesses. When they start living in a society together, they benefit each other and thus the country owns a population of better quality. For instance, when different groups of people start living in a place, they learn good qualities, skills and lifestyle from each other and over the time this combination makes them better suited for any situation.

On the contrary, there are some disadvantages of such societies including tribal fights, influences of other culture, lack of individuality and traditional identity. However, in summary, I would like to state that the advantages that multi-cultural societies offer to a country far outweigh the disadvantages it might have.
